MANSFIELD PARKS & RECREATION AUGUST 2023 DEPARTMENT UPDATE Staff has been working with Accessology, Too LLC since November on the development of an ADA Transition Plan for the parks and recreation system. The consultant has completed the site evaluations and provided a final draft plan to the department for review. The plan is scheduled to be presented to the MPFDC and City Council for adoption in September. The financial sustainability project (aka cost recovery) is moving into the final phase. After service categories were developed and beneficiaries of service were identified, the consultant completed a full analysis of our cost of services. Staff is now reviewing this work and will be drafting cost recovery goals for the service categories. Recommended fees and charges are currently being reviewed, with policy recommendations completing the project by the end of August. A joint meeting between the MPFDC and City Council will be scheduled to review the final draft and recommendations. Staff is also working on a new park signage program. The manual will provide graphic design and installation specifications for all sign types (entryway, rules, wayfinding, educational/interpretive and regulatory). The manual is expected to be completed this summer and will be helpful for departmental staff, design consultants, contractors and developers.
